ATEX Resources Names Board Member Chris Beer Interim CEO as Leadership Transition Begins

ATEX Resources has appointed board member Chris Beer as interim president and chief executive officer following the resignation of CEO Ben Pullinger for personal reasons, and the board has launched a search for a permanent successor. Beer, a seasoned mining and capital markets executive, will focus on maintaining momentum at the flagship Valeriano Copper-Gold Project and ensuring continuity during the leadership transition, while Pullinger, credited with transforming ATEX into a billion-dollar company and advancing Valeriano into a leading global copper-gold project, will stay on for 90 days to support an orderly handover.

More about ATEX Resources Inc

ATEX Resources Inc. is a mineral exploration company focused on the Valeriano Copper-Gold Project in Chile’s Atacama Region, located in an emerging copper-gold porphyry belt linking the El Indio High-Sulphidation Belt and the Maricunga Gold Porphyry Belt. The project hosts a large, high-grade copper-gold porphyry mineral resource and is positioned alongside several major regional deposits, underscoring ATEX’s role as an owner and developer of one of Chile’s significant emerging copper-gold assets.
